The offence occurred near the end of the game and involved an attack to the head with the arm/shoulder on 19-year-old Tyler Dupree, who was playing his first senior game of rugby league (not saying that should have any impact on the ban of course, just adding context). Dupree had passed the ball from the floor and was on his knees when the attack was made, and the "tackle" was so late that Ian Hardman had already caught the pass before Acton made contact.

I think the problem is the way the disciplinary seems to work these days. Often you read charges with the comment 'no injury', 'player landed safely on arms', or ' no contact with the head' resulting in no ban, whereas if there is an injury or contact with the head there is a ban - 'spear' tackles and shoulder charges being 2 obvious examples. It shouldn't matter the outcome, bans should result from the act.
